Plumbing Line Installation in Denver, CO
Plumbing line installation services involve setting up new water supply and drainage lines within a property, typically during new construction, renovations, or when upgrading existing plumbing systems. These projects can include installing main water lines, connecting appliances like dishwashers and water heaters, or rerouting pipes to improve functionality and access. Homeowners often seek this service to ensure reliable water flow, prevent leaks, and meet the specific needs of their property’s layout, especially during major renovations or when adding new fixtures.
Before requesting plumbing line installation, property owners should consider the scope of the project, including the number of lines needed and the locations for connections. It’s important to understand the existing plumbing infrastructure and any potential challenges, such as space constraints or underground obstructions. Clear communication about the desired outcomes and any plans for future upgrades can help ensure the installation meets long-term needs and complies with local building codes.

Plumbing Line Installation Questions
What is involved in plumbing line installation? It includes replacing or adding pipes to supply water or remove waste, ensuring proper connections and flow throughout the property.
When should new plumbing lines be installed? Installation is needed during new construction, major renovations, or if existing pipes are damaged or outdated beyond repair.
What types of pipes are used for installation? Common options include copper, PVC, and PEX pipes, selected based on the specific needs of the property and local codes.
How can property owners prepare for plumbing line installation? Clearing access areas and providing space for work can help ensure a smooth installation process.
